Máximo Othón Zayas (born 15 May 1971) is a Mexican politician affiliated with the PAN. He currently serves as Deputy of the LXII Legislature of the Mexican Congress representing Sonora.[1]

Controversies[edit]

In August 2014, Reporte Indigo published online a video of several PAN Deputies, among them Othón Zayas in a party with exotic dancers in a luxury compound in Jalisco.[2] The General Secretary of the PAN in Sonora said it's impossible to sanction Othón Zayas for events related to his private life.[3]
